NASA Getting Closer To Mars, Only 97 Days To Go

NASA’s Curiosity rover is now getting much closer to Mars as they say it will reach Mars within less than 100 days. NASA spent over a decade in developing the Curiosity rover to sent it on the hunt for evidence to prove if there was once life on Mars. Curiosity rover is said to be the world’s largest extraterrestrial explorer. It weighs about a ton and will have traveled 354 million miles over the course of 8 1/2 months after making the land on Mars. “Mars really is the Bermuda Triangle of the solar system, it’s the death planet, and the United States of America is the only nation in the world that has ever landed and driven robotic explorers on the surface of Mars. And now we’re set to do it again.” NASA‘s Colleen Hartman, assistant associate administrator for science, told the Associated Press
